A Bizen-style shinto tachi with itomaki-no-tachi koshirae
The blade 18th century
The blade of slender shinogizukuri form, with gunome of nie and tight itame-hada; the o-suriage nakago with three mekugi-ana, unsigned; koshirae: the saya of fine nashiji lacquer with kikumon and kirimon in gold takamakie; shakudo and gilt-metal fittings.
The blade 65.5cm (25¾in) long.
